☐ Canary gate verification — Vexhall Deploys. Before the ceremony proceeds, confirm canary gating rules are locked: max 5% traffic on first slice, auto-rollback on error rate above 0.5%, and a 20-minute soak per stage. No manual overrides during the key rotation window. If the Brindlemoor canary stalls, abort the ceremony and page the duty signer. Contractors do not approve promotions; the steward does. Record your confirmation in the ceremony log, then unseal the escrow envelope using the phrase printed below.

strongbox words: ralwyn-kaseth-aldmir-briael-novael-zorix-aldion-novael-gorir

## Account Recovery — Veldrin Schema Registry

If the registry admin account for Veldrin is locked after failed logins, do not reset via the console; that wipes pending schema approvals. Instead, restart the auth sidecar, wait two minutes, and invoke the recovery flow from the maintenance shell. Event producers will queue writes during the outage, so no data is lost. The flow will prompt for the recovery passphrase shown below.

recovery phrase for fajeg-kawep: druix-gorius-briax-ulaeth-fraox-lammir-pelox-jormir-pelwyn-julir

Meeting notes — Awards Night Prep (Glenmoor Hall)

Engraving of the fourteen Silverbough trophies is complete. The engraver, Halloran & Pryce, will dispatch them in padded crates on Friday. Receiving site must check each nameplate against the winners list before storage, noting any misspellings immediately. The courier hand-over instruction for the receiving dock follows below.

drop instructions, hahip-badug: the quenox ralath courier leaves the kaseth fraiel rusiel tameth belys istdor ralion giliel ledger at gate 7830 under passcode 165413

**Action item (PM-214, Coldvault archival):** Automate archiving of cold storage buckets older than the retention cutoff. Manual sweeps missed two regions last quarter and blew the storage budget. Owner: infra rotation. Sweep cadence, batch size, and age thresholds must be config-driven, not hardcoded, so on-call can tune under load. Dry-run mode required before first prod run. Proposed defaults for review at sync are below.

limits module of fahog-kahop:
CAPS = {
    "fraeth": 189,
    "drumir": 842,
}